1. All Collections >
  2. Produk >
  3. Variabel Dinamis >
  4. Ikhtisar Variabel Dinamis

Ikhtisar Variabel Dinamis

Avatar
Susan Swier
3 menit baca

Variabel dinamis dapat digunakan untuk mempersonalisasi pesan keluar. Berbicara secara pribadi kepada Kontak dalam Percakapan dapat menjadi komponen penting dalam membangun hubungan dengan membuat mereka merasa diperhatikan dan dilibatkan.

Ada tiga jenis variabel dinamis pada platform:

  1. Variabel Kontak Standar mewakili bidang kontak standar seperti nama depan, nama belakang, dan email.

  2. Variabel Bidang Kontak Kustom melambangkan bidang kustom yang ditambahkan ke ruang.

  3. Variabel Alur Kerja adalah variabel sementara yang hanya ada selama sesi Alur Kerja. Setelah Kontak keluar dari Alur Kerja, nilai variabel akan dihapus.

Ada tiga jenis Variabel Alur Kerja: Variabel Pemicu, Variabel Keluaran, dan variabel yang dibuat melalui langkah Ajukan Pertanyaan.

Contoh variabel dinamis

Variabel dinamis dapat disertakan dengan menambahkan awalan "$" ke bidang kontak. Berikut ini adalah sintaksnya:

$contact, $assignee atau $system

Platform ini mendukung interpolasi teks statis + variabel dinamis.

Variabel Kontak Standar

Variabel

Deskripsi

$contact.name

Diganti dengan nama lengkap kontak (Nama Depan + Nama Belakang).

$contact.firstname

Diganti dengan nama depan kontak.

$contact.lastname

Diganti dengan nama belakang kontak.

$contact.email

Diganti dengan email Kontak.

$contact.country

Digantikan oleh negara Kontak. Jika Kontak tidak memiliki negara yang tersimpan, negara tersebut tidak akan diganti dan string sebenarnya akan dikirim.

$contact.id

Diganti dengan ID kontak dari Kontak.

Variabel Bidang Kontak Kustom

Variabel

Deskripsi

$contact.field_name

Diganti dengan nilai di bidang khusus. Misalnya, jika Bidang Kustom "City" ada dan satu kontak memiliki nilai "New York", pengiriman $contact.city akan digantikan oleh New York.

Variabel Sistem

Variabel

Deskripsi

$system.current_datetime

Diganti dengan tanggal dan waktu saat ini di zona waktu Ruang Kerja.

Format: YYYY-MM-DD hh:mm:ss (misalnya 2023-01-10 09:15:27)

$system.current_date

Diganti dengan tanggal saat ini di zona waktu ruang kerja.

Format: YYYY-MM-DD (misalnya 2023-01-10)

$system.current_time

Diganti dengan waktu saat ini di zona waktu ruang kerja.

Format: hh:mm:ss (misalnya 09:15:27)

Variabel Penerima Tugas

Variabel

Deskripsi

$assignee.id

Digantikan oleh ID pengguna penerima tugas untuk Kontak.

$assignee.name

Diganti dengan nama lengkap penerima tugas untuk Kontak (Nama Depan + Nama Belakang).

$assignee.email

Diganti dengan email penerima tugas untuk Kontak.

$assignee.firstname

Diganti dengan nama depan penerima tugas untuk kontak.

$assignee.lastname

Diganti dengan nama belakang penerima tugas untuk kontak.

$assignee.team

Diganti dengan nama tim penerima tugas.

Variabel Pemicu Alur Kerja

Variabel pemicu adalah variabel yang terikat pada pemicu Alur Kerja. Mereka hanya tersedia ketika pemicu tertentu digunakan untuk Alur Kerja.

Variabel pemicu untuk peristiwa "Percakapan Terbuka"

Variabel

Deskripsi

$conversation.opened_timestamp

Tanggal dan waktu saat percakapan dibuka.

Format: YYYY-MM-DD hh:mm:ss (misalnya 2023-11-10 09:15:27)

$conversation.opened_by_source

Sumber (misalnya Kontak, Pengguna, Alur Kerja, Zapier, API, Make) yang memicu percakapan.

$conversation.opened_by_channel

ID saluran yang memicu percakapan dibuka.

$conversation.contact_type

Jenis Kontak (Kontak Baru atau Kontak yang Kembali) dari percakapan.

$conversation.first_incoming_message

Pesan masuk pertama dalam percakapan setelah percakapan dibuka.

$conversation.first_incoming_message_channel_id

ID saluran dari pesan masuk pertama dalam percakapan setelah percakapan dibuka

Variabel pemicu untuk peristiwa "Percakapan Ditutup"

Variabel

Deskripsi

$conversation.opened_timestamp

Tanggal dan waktu saat percakapan dibuka.

Format: YYYY-MM-DD hh:mm:ss (misalnya 2023-11-10 09:15:27)

$conversation.opened_by_source

Sumber (misalnya Kontak, Pengguna, Alur Kerja, Zapier, API, Make) yang memicu percakapan dibuka.

$conversation.opened_by_channel

ID saluran yang memicu percakapan dibuka.

$conversation.closed_time

Tanggal dan waktu saat percakapan ditutup.

Format: YYYY-MM-DD hh:mm:ss (misalnya 2023-11-10 09:15:27)

$conversation.closed_by_source

Sumber (misalnya Kontak, Pengguna, Alur Kerja, Zapier, API, Make) yang memicu percakapan ditutup.

$conversation.closed_by

ID pengguna dari pengguna yang menutup percakapan. Jika percakapan ditutup oleh bot, alur kerja atau API, kolom ini akan kosong.

$conversation.closed_by_team

ID tim pengguna yang menutup percakapan.

$conversation.contact_type

Jenis Kontak (Kontak Baru atau Kontak yang Kembali) dari percakapan.

$conversation.assignee_team

Nama tim pengguna yang menugaskan percakapan.

$conversation.first_assignment_timestamp

Tanggal dan waktu saat percakapan pertama kali ditetapkan.

Format: YYYY-MM-DD hh:mm:ss (misalnya 2023-11-10 09:15:27)

$conversation.first_assignee

ID pengguna penerima tugas pertama.

$conversation.first_response_time

Waktu yang dibutuhkan untuk memberikan respons pertama sejak percakapan dibuka.

Tidak ada nilai yang ditampilkan jika salah satu hal berikut terjadi:
- percakapan ditutup tanpa respons apa pun.
- jika respons pertama diberikan oleh API atau Kontak telah ditetapkan kepada pengguna sebelumnya, lalu percakapan dibuka oleh agen.

Format: YYYY-MM-DD hh:mm:ss (misalnya 2023-11-10 09:15:27)

$conversation.first_response_by

ID pengguna dari pengguna yang memberikan respons pertama.

$conversation.last_assignment_timestamp

Tanggal dan waktu saat percakapan terakhir kali ditetapkan.

Tidak ada nilai yang ditampilkan jika salah satu hal berikut terjadi:
- percakapan ditutup tanpa penerima tugas.
- tidak ada penugasan yang terjadi dalam percakapan, misalnya percakapan ditugaskan kepada pengguna sebelum percakapan dibuka.

Format: YYYY-MM-DD hh:mm:ss (misalnya 2023-11-10 09:15:27)

$conversation.last_assignee

ID pengguna penerima terakhir.

$conversation.time_to_first_assignment

Waktu yang dibutuhkan untuk pertama kali menetapkan percakapan ke pengguna pertama.

Format: hh:mm:ss (misalnya 00:19:08)

$conversation.first_assignment_to_first_response_time

Waktu yang dibutuhkan untuk memberikan respons pertama sejak percakapan pertama kali ditugaskan.

Format: hh:mm:ss (misalnya 00:19:08)

$conversation.last_assignment_to_response_time

Waktu yang dibutuhkan untuk memberikan respons pertama oleh penerima tugas terakhir sejak percakapan terakhir ditugaskan.

Format: hh:mm:ss (misalnya 00:19:08)

$conversation.resolution_time

Waktu yang dibutuhkan untuk menyelesaikan percakapan sejak percakapan dibuka.

Format: hh:mm:ss (misalnya 00:19:08)

$conversation.first_assignment_to_close_time

Waktu yang dibutuhkan untuk menyelesaikan percakapan sejak percakapan pertama kali ditugaskan.

Format: hh:mm:ss (misalnya 00:19:08)

$conversation.last_assignment_to_close_time

Waktu yang dibutuhkan untuk menyelesaikan percakapan sejak percakapan terakhir kali ditetapkan.

Format: hh:mm:ss (misalnya 00:19:08)

$conversation.average_response_time

Rata-rata waktu yang dibutuhkan untuk memberikan tanggapan pada Kontak.

Format: hh:mm:ss (misalnya 00:19:08)

$conversation.assignments_count

Jumlah penugasan dalam percakapan.

$conversation.incoming_messages_count

Jumlah pesan masuk yang diterima selama percakapan.

$conversation.outgoing_messages_count

Jumlah pesan keluar yang dikirim selama percakapan (tidak termasuk pesan siaran).

$conversation.responses_count

Jumlah tanggapan yang dikirim dalam percakapan.

$conversation.category

Kategori percakapan seperti yang ditentukan dalam catatan penutup.

$conversation.summary

Ringkasan catatan penutup percakapan.

Variabel pemicu untuk iklan Klik-Untuk-Obrolan

Nama Variabel

Deskripsi

$clicktochat.ad_timestamp

Stempel waktu saat pesan masuk diterima.

$clicktochat.ad_first_incoming_message

Pesan pertama dalam percakapan yang dihasilkan dari iklan Klik-Untuk-Obrolan.

$clicktochat.ad_channel_id

ID saluran tempat pesan iklan masuk diterima.

$clicktochat.ad_channel_type

Saluran tempat berlangsungnya percakapan terkait iklan.

$clicktochat.ad_contact_type

Jenis Kontak yang terkait dengan iklan: baru atau kembali

$clicktochat.ad_id

Nomor ID iklan CTC.

$clicktochat.ad_name

Nama iklan CTC.

$clicktochat.ad_campaign_id

Nomor ID kampanye iklan CTC.

$clicktochat.ad_campaign_name

Nama kampanye CTC.

$clicktochat.ad_adset_id

Nomor ID set iklan CTC.

$clicktochat.ad_adset_name

Nama set iklan CTC.

$clicktochat.ad_ad_url

URL iklan CTC.

$clicktochat.ad_reference

Referensi yang dikaitkan dengan iklan CTC.

$clicktochat.ad_status

Status iklan CTC.

$clicktochat.ad_objective

Tujuan iklan CTC.

$clicktochat.ad_optimization_goal

Sasaran pengoptimalan iklan CTC.

$clicktochat.ad_destination_type

Jenis tujuan yang dikaitkan dengan iklan CTC.

Variabel pemicu untuk peristiwa iklan pesan TikTok

Variabel

Deskripsi

$tiktokmessagingad.ad_timestamp

Waktu iklan diklik

$tiktokmessagingad.ad_first_incoming_message

Pesan pertama yang dikirim oleh Kontak

$tiktokmessagingad.ad_channel_id

ID saluran pesan

$tiktokmessagingad.ad_channel_type

Jenis saluran (misalnya TikTok)

$tiktokmessagingad.ad_contact_type

Tipe Kontak (misalnya baru atau sudah ada)

$tiktokmessagingad.ad_id

ID iklan

$tiktokmessagingad.ad_name

Nama iklan

$tiktokmessagingad.ad_campaign_id

ID Kampanye

$tiktokmessagingad.ad_campaign_name

Nama kampanye

$tiktokmessagingad.ad_adgroup_id

ID grup iklan

$tiktokmessagingad.ad_adgroup_name

Nama grup iklan

$tiktokmessagingad.ad_advertiser_id

ID Pengiklan

$tiktokmessagingad.ad_operation_status

Status operasi iklan

$tiktokmessagingad.ad_secondary_status

Status sekunder iklan

Jika bidang kontak standar memiliki nama yang sama dengan bidang kontak khusus, prioritas pengambilan data akan diberikan ke variabel kontak standar. Untuk pengambilan data yang benar, pastikan semua nama variabel unik.

Bagikan artikel ini
Telegram
Facebook
Linkedin
Twitter

Tidak dapat menemukan yang Anda cari? ๐Ÿ”Ž